Want the lowdown on a truly horrific story? Let's dive into the heartbreaking tale of an 18-year-old in Gloucester Township, New Jersey, who was kept in captivity and endured years of sexual abuse and physical torture by her parents.

According to reports, this disturbing nightmare began for the young woman in 2018, when she was forcibly removed from school while still in sixth grade. Instead, she was locked up in a dog cage, only being allowed out sporadically. This chilling detail was confirmed by a spokesperson for the prosecutor's office.

Things got even worse for the teenager when she was moved from the dog cage to a padlocked bathroom, and later to an unfurnished room with only a bucket for a toilet, leaving her chained with handcuffs at times. The 41-year-old stepfather was accused of sexually abusing the victim, with the police chief of Gloucester Township, David Harkins, referring to it as "one of the most heinous cases" he's ever seen.

To add another layer of degeneracy, the parents even reportedly used the option in New Jersey to homeschool their children, taking advantage of this system to seclude their teenage daughter from the outside world and prevent her from seeking help.

The perpetrators, identified as Brenda Spencer, 38, and Branndon Mosley, 41, were arrested after the victim miraculously managed to escape their home on May 8, 2025. Once freed, she ran to a neighbor's house, who promptly contacted the authorities.

Shockingly, the couple had a 13-year-old daughter who was also kept hidden from the world and homeschooled for years.

Brenda Spencer and Branndon Mosley now face several charges, including kidnapping, aggravated assault, endangering the welfare of a child, and numerous counts of sexual assault against Mosley. Mosley, who works as a train conductor, has been specifically charged with multiple sexual assault counts.
